Understanding the Fundamentals of Logistics Planning for Small Businesses

Logistics planning is crucial for small businesses aiming for efficiency. Understanding the fundamentals helps to streamline operations. Begin by defining key goals. These could be reducing costs or improving delivery times. Having a clear purpose sets the foundation.

Analyze your supply chain thoroughly. Look for bottlenecks that slow down processes. Regularly evaluate suppliers, storage options, and transportation methods. A weak link can disrupt everything. Choosing reliable partners is essential. Also, consider using technology to track inventory and shipments.

Creating a flexible logistics plan is vital. Changes in demand can impact your operations. Adjustments should be quick and efficient. Reflect on past challenges to improve future strategies. Engage with your team to gather insights. Collaboration leads to stronger solutions.

Identifying Key Components of an Effective Logistics Strategy

Creating an effective logistics strategy is crucial for small businesses. Key components include understanding your supply chain, managing inventory efficiently, and optimizing transportation. Each element must work together seamlessly. Knowing your suppliers and their capabilities allows you to anticipate delays and cost changes.

Inventory management is another vital area. Small businesses often face challenges here. Maintaining optimal levels can minimize costs but requires careful planning. Overstocking leads to waste, while understocking can frustrate customers. Finding the right balance is essential for success.

Transportation management should not be overlooked. Choose reliable carriers and understand their routes. Analyze shipping times and costs regularly. Small businesses often feel pressure in this area. Mistakes can lead to lost sales. Regular evaluation helps prevent issues and ensures efficient delivery.

Developing a Streamlined Inventory Management System

Effective inventory management is crucial for small businesses aiming for growth and sustainability. According to a State of Small Business Report, 43% of small businesses face challenges related to inventory management. Developing a streamlined system can significantly reduce errors, improve order fulfillment, and enhance customer satisfaction.

Implementing a just-in-time inventory system can help. This approach minimizes storage costs and ensures that you have the right products available when needed. Data from the Inventory Management Institute reveals that businesses practicing efficient inventory control can reduce costs by up to 30%. Regular audits and reassessments of inventory levels can also protect against overstocking or stockouts.

Moreover, embracing technology can make a difference. Many small businesses still rely on spreadsheets, which can be prone to human error. Transitioning to inventory management software can automate processes, making inventory tracking more accurate. A report from the National Retail Federation found that 78% of retailers believe inventory accuracy directly impacts sales performance. This shift could seem daunting, but it is essential for long-term success.

Tip Description Benefits Implementation Steps
1. Define Your Inventory Needs Assess the types and quantities of products you need to maintain. Reduces excess inventory and storage costs. Conduct thorough market research and analysis.
2. Optimize Order Management Utilize technology to streamline how orders are received and processed. Enhances speed and accuracy in order fulfillment. Implement an Order Management System (OMS).
3. Track Inventory Levels Establish methods to routinely track stock levels. Aids in preventing stockouts and overstock situations. Set up regular inventory audits and use tracking software.
4. Choose Reliable Suppliers Build relationships with suppliers that have solid reputations. Ensures quality and timely deliveries. Research and vet potential suppliers thoroughly.
5. Implement Just-in-Time (JIT) Inventory Minimize holding costs by receiving goods only as needed. Reduces waste and saves costs associated with excess inventory. Coordinate closely with suppliers for timing.
6. Use Inventory Management Software Leverage software tools to manage inventory efficiently. Increases accuracy and saves time on inventory tasks. Choose software that fits your business size and needs.
7. Regularly Review Inventory Policies Periodically reassess your inventory management strategies. Ensures practices remain effective and relevant. Set scheduled reviews and updates to policies.
8. Educate Your Team Train staff on best inventory practices and software tools. Improves efficiency and reduces errors in inventory management. Conduct regular training sessions and workshops.
9. Manage Returns Efficiently Establish a clear returns process for customers. Enhances customer satisfaction and reduces loss. Create clear policies and an easy return process.
10. Analyze Performance Metrics Use data to evaluate inventory performance over time. Identifies areas for improvement and cost savings. Select key performance indicators (KPIs) and monitor them.

Utilizing Technology and Software for Enhanced Logistics Workflow

In today's fast-paced world, small businesses need efficient logistics planning. Utilizing technology and software can significantly enhance logistics workflows. Implementing modern tools helps streamline processes and reduce errors.

One effective tip is adopting inventory management software. This technology provides real-time data on stock levels. It minimizes overstocking and stockouts, saving costs. Small businesses can use data analytics to forecast demands accurately. This allows for better planning and resource allocation.

Another crucial aspect is using transportation management systems. These systems help manage shipping schedules and routes. They improve delivery times and customer satisfaction. However, businesses must regularly assess their chosen technology. Not every tool suits every business model. Continuous reflection on logistics strategies ensures they meet evolving needs.

Establishing Strong Vendor Relationships for Better Supply Chain Efficiency

Building strong vendor relationships is crucial for small businesses. Trust and communication form the foundation of these partnerships. When vendors understand your needs, they can better support your supply chain. Regular check-ins can strengthen this connection. Share feedback openly; it fosters mutual improvement.

Investing time in these relationships pays off. Vendors may offer flexibility in pricing or quicker turnaround times. Be proactive in discussing your forecasts. A clear supply schedule helps both parties. Joint problem-solving can also enhance efficiency when challenges arise.

It's essential to recognize that not every vendor will meet expectations. Sometimes, issues will crop up. Reflecting on these challenges allows you to adjust accordingly. Choosing the right partners based on reliability is key. After all, the strength of your supply chain relies significantly on these essential relationships.
